Closing an Ally Bank Account
Closing an Ally Bank account means formally ending your relationship with the bank and moving your remaining funds to another institution. The process is typically simple, but overlooking a step—like an pending transaction or an automatic payment—can cause delays or fees. Before you start, you need to ensure your account is fully settled and that you have a secure destination for your money. This guide walks through the exact steps, potential fees, and alternatives so you can close your account with confidence.

Before You Close: Prepare Your Account
Do not close an account until you have addressed the following items. Skipping them can leave you locked out of your funds or expose you to overdraft fees.
- Move automatic payments and deposits: Update any direct deposits, bill payments, or subscription services linked to your Ally account. If you cannot move a recurring payment immediately, set a calendar reminder to switch it as soon as possible.
- Transfer or withdraw all funds: Ally will generally not let you close an account with a positive balance. Transfer the full amount to your new bank, and wait for the transaction to clear.
- Pay off any balances owed: If you have an Ally credit card, loan, or overdraft, you must pay those off first. Closing an account with a negative balance can trigger collections and impact your credit.
- Cancel linked services: If you use Ally's bill pay, Zelle, or linked external accounts, remove or reconfigure them before closure.
How to Close Your Ally Bank Account
Once your account is ready, you have a few options to initiate closure.
- Online or Mobile App: Log in to your Ally account. Navigate to the account settings or help center. Search for account closure or submit a request through the secure message center. Ally may require you to confirm your identity and verify that the account has a zero balance.
- Phone Support: Call Ally Bank customer service. A representative will verify your identity and walk you through the closure process. Have your account number and personal identification ready.
- Mail: You can send a written closure request to Ally Bank's address. Include your full name, account number, and a clear statement requesting account closure. This method is slower and should only be used if other options are unavailable.
Fees and Considerations
Ally Bank does not typically charge a fee for closing a standard checking or savings account. However, certain situations can introduce costs or complications.
- Negative balance: If your account is overdrawn, you will need to settle the debt before closure. Failure to do so can result in the account being sent to collections.
- Account closure timeframes: Ally may take a few business days to finalize the closure after your request. During this window, the account remains active, so ensure no new charges are hitting it.
- Impact on credit: Closing a bank account does not directly affect your credit score. However, if the account was linked to a credit product and closing it increases your credit utilization or shortens your credit history, it could have an indirect effect.
Alternatives to Closing Your Account
If you are unsure about permanently closing your Ally account, consider these options first.
- Downgrade or switch products: Ally offers different account types. You may be able to switch from a high-interest savings account to a checking account or adjust your features without fully closing.
- Pause usage: You can simply stop using the account, move your funds, and let it sit with a zero balance. Ally may eventually close inactive accounts, but you retain the option to reopen it.
- Transfer the account: In some cases, you can move your account to a different product within Ally rather than closing it entirely.
After Closure: What to Expect
Once Ally confirms your account is closed, you will lose access to the account number, online banking dashboard, and any associated services like Zelle or bill pay. Keep records of your closure confirmation for your own files. If you later need documentation—such as a statement showing a zero balance or closure confirmation—Ally can typically provide this upon request through their secure message center or customer service.
